## Build Provenance: VramScope

If you're on-call and VramScope's allocation traces look weird, first check which build you're actually running. We've had two incidents where folks debugged a profiler bug that was already fixed, because the lab boxes in Drellport were pinned to an old image. Every VramScope binary embeds provenance metadata at link time, so you can confirm the exact pipeline run that produced it before filing anything with the Kernel Tools crew. The token for the current blessed build is below.

pipeline stamp: htk21_cc68b8e00e3cb5ca75ae8

Leadership Review Briefing — Billing Transition, Soravel Software

Prepared for: Finance Team

We are moving all Pellwright subscriptions from monthly to annual billing starting next fiscal year. Expected effects: improved cash position in Q1, reduced invoicing overhead, and a modest churn bump we've modeled at 3–4%. Existing monthly customers receive a 10% annual conversion incentive. Revenue recognition treatment has been reviewed with our auditors.

The strategic motivation for the timing is captured in the note below.

confidential, bajeg-taguf: Holaxox Systems plans to raise the Gilok list price by 32 percent in October.

- [ ] Key ceremony step 7: Re-seal the audit-log viewer signing key. After both custodians for the Harrowfen viewer have verified the checksum of the newly generated key, place the hardware token in the tamper-evident bag and record the bag serial in the ceremony log. Before sealing, confirm the escrow copy unlocks using the passphrase recorded below.

vault phrase of tawep-yajop = olieth-julir-kasax-prair-silax-ulaath-ralir-aldeth-kasvan-lammir-noviel-sordor-julvan-druius